Carolin Barth

Carolin Barth currently serves as an Associate and Data and Strategy Analyst at HotSpot Therapeutics, Inc., since January 2020. Prior to this role, Carolin was a Postdoctoral Fellow at the Max Delbrück Center from June 2011 to December 2019, working in the laboratory of Dr. Oliver Rocks on spatio-temporal control of Rho GTPase signaling, and previously completed a PhD in the same laboratory, focusing on the role of ARHGAP39 in cell migration. Carolin earned a Master of Science and a Bachelor of Science in Biology from Technische Universität Braunschweig, completing the master's degree in 2011 and the bachelor's degree in 2009.
